
Colorado Bend State Park covers 5,328.3 acres and is located in Texas Hill Country. The state purchased the property in 1984 and opened it to the public in 1987. It is home to many of the karst features that characterize the Texas Hill Country, including sinkholes, springs, and caves. Many caves and sinkholes are also found in the canyons and hills around.
The Colorado River is the only way to reach Colorado Bend State Park. You can explore ten miles of the river, which is characterized by slow moving water through canyon lands. Colorado Bend State Park Campground is a wonderful place to relax and unwind with loved ones. It features 28 tent sites each with a fire ring and water. If you're into river glamping, fifteen sites are suitable for that as well. The park's steep terrain is great for birding, with more than 150 species of birds.
